UbiOne, a cloud streaming and artificial intelligence platform owned by Ubitus, has received the Innovation Award in the AI Selected category at the 2025 IT Matters Awards, recognizing its leadership in advanced cloud and AI technologies.

The award was presented by Minister Yi-Ching Lin of Taiwan’s Ministry of Digital Affairs and accepted by Ubitus CEO Wesley Kuo. The recognition underscores the company’s sustained investment in multimodal AI and virtual character development.

Judges praised UbiOne for its technological innovation, comprehensive product features and broad applicability across sectors, setting it apart from numerous entries.

UbiOne combines large language models, voice cloning, VRM-standard 3D animation and emotional expression technologies to produce lifelike AI virtual characters capable of natural, personality-driven interactions. The platform supports applications in branding, education, cultural exhibits and customer service.

It delivers real-time voice and facial responses in 2 to 3 seconds, maintains 99.5% system stability and operates across web, mobile apps, APIs, livestreaming, virtual reality devices and robotic systems. Deployment options include software-as-a-service and original equipment manufacturer models.

UbiOne has been implemented by government agencies, educational institutions, cultural organizations and commercial brands, proving its technical reliability and market potential.

Ubitus emphasized that UbiOne aims to enable enterprises and creators to develop highly interactive AI characters with minimal barriers, evolving AI from basic query tools into expressive digital companions.

The company plans to further develop multimodal AI, localized language models and advanced 3D virtual humans to expand adoption in content production, education, marketing and service sectors.

As a participant in the NVIDIA Connect program, Ubitus utilizes NVIDIA’s GPU technology to advance its AI offerings, which also include the UbiGPT large language model and UbiArt image generation tool. A pioneer in cloud gaming, Ubitus supports services for companies like Nintendo and provides global streaming for multimedia, interactive and virtual reality content.
